What is Parsons Corporation's return on equity?
Parsons Corporation (PSN) reported return on equity of 8.9% in Q1 2026.
How has Parsons Corporation's return on equity changed year-over-year?
Parsons Corporation's return on equity decreased by 21.4% year-over-year, from 11.4% to 8.9%.
What is the long-term trend for Parsons Corporation's return on equity?
Over 5 years (2020 to 2025), Parsons Corporation's return on equity has grown at a 10.7%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from 5.7% to 9.5%.
What does return on equity mean?
Trailing-twelve-month net income divided by average shareholders' equity (average of the start and end of the trailing-twelve-month window). Measures the profit generated on each dollar of shareholder capital.
